Trochaic In Webster's Dictionary

\Tro*cha"ic\, n. (Pros.) A trochaic verse or measure. --Dryden.
\Tro*cha"ic\, Trochaical \Tro*cha"ic*al\, a. [L. trocha["i]cus, Gr. ? or ?. See {Trochee}.] (Pros.) Of or pertaining to trochees; consisting of trochees; as, trochaic measure or verse.
